I have spend around 1K USD for my 6 controllers. Since, reef-pi is modual, different users configure it for different set of features and the build cost would be significantly different, but overall it should be less than its commercial counter parts. This is tentative cost estimate:
- Just reef-pi running on Raspberry Pi (you can play with UI, learn how to install it etc) : 50$
- reef-pi with 8 outlet powerstrip in a proper enclosure : 130$ (including Raspberry Pi)
- reef-pi with 18 channels LED control (two channel) - 90$
- reef-pi with pH monitoring: 200$ (including probe, calibration solution and everything)
- reef-pi with dual dosing pump: 100$
- reef-pi , all in one except pH : 350$
- reef-pi all in one with pH: 500-550$

Note: if you have some electronics tool and component, if you know some woodworking or 3d printing , your build cost will reduce significantly, as you have spare part or the housing cost is removed. And also remember this does not include multiple hours you'll have to spend to learn and build it.
